The Best Wheelchairs for Heavy Individuals: A Comprehensive GuideDiscovering the right wheelchair can be a difficult job, especially for heavier individuals. Standard wheelchairs often have weight limits that may not accommodate everybody. It is vital to discover a wheelchair that uses both convenience and support while making sure security and sturdiness. This blog site post will offer a detailed overview of the best wheelchairs for heavy persons, including a contrast table, includes to think about, and regularly asked questions (FAQs).Understanding the Needs of Heavier IndividualsBefore diving into specific models, it is necessary to comprehend the special requirements of heavier people when it concerns wheelchairs. Elements such as weight capability, width, seat convenience, and durability of products should be taken into account. Heavy-duty wheelchairs are developed specifically to support higher weight limitations, supplying not just a safe means of mobility but also comfort for extended usage. Its powered function permits users to move effortlessly, making it ideal for both indoor and outside use.Key Features to ConsiderWhen browsing for the best wheelchair for heavy individuals, think about the following features:Weight Capacity: Ensure the wheelchair can securely support the user's weight.Seat Width: Look for a comfy seat width that enables ease of movement.Materials: Opt for strong and resilient materials like steel or aluminum to make sure longevity.Portability: Consider the weight of the wheelchair if it needs to be transported regularly.Wheelchair Type: Choose in between manual and powered alternatives based on the user's needs.Adjustability: Look for designs with adjustable height, arms, or footrests for personalized comfort.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)1. What is the maximum weight limitation for basic wheelchairs?Many standard wheelchairs have a weight limitation varying from 250 to 350 lbs. Sturdy designs can accommodate weights as much as 600 lbs or more.2. How do I identify the ideal seat width for a wheelchair?To identify the best seat width, determine the largest part of the user's hips and add 2 inches to make sure convenience and ease of motion.3. Are sturdy wheelchairs more costly?Usually, heavy-duty wheelchairs can be more expensive due to their robust style, but they vary extensively in price. It's essential to stabilize cost with sturdiness and functions.4.
